In a glamorous ceremony at the 'Gateway of India' at Mumbai, Force India have unveiled their 2008 challenger.
The public got their first glimpse of the team's new white and gold livery.
Vijay Mallya's Kingfisher logo is prominently displayed on the new car, monikered the VJM-01 after the team's new owner.
The Indian billionaire purchased the now defunct Spyker outfit last year and has earmarked a $120 million budget for the coming season.
At the launch Mallya said: "I am delighted to present before you the livery of the brand new car that will compete in the 2008 FIA Formula One World Championship.
"Today is a memorable day not only for me as the owner of India's first-ever Formula One team, but also for millions of Indians who can today watch India occupy a place of pride as Force India becomes the first and only Indian Formula One racing team to compete with the best in the world, at the pinnacle of motorsport."
"The Force India Formula One Team is one of the only eleven elite teams guaranteed an entry into the FIA Formula One World Championship Races.
"The Force India Formula One Team is the new global face of an emerging superpower and is today increasingly viewed as a Team that will change the dynamics of Formula One, bottom up and a Team that dares to dream. Most importantly, the Force India Formula One Team has come to epitomize the dream of every Indian and is powered by the passion of a billion hearts!", added Dr. Mallya.
The VJM-01 is scheduled to make its track debut later in February.
